Enabling Keyless Unlocking:
With the vehicle off, press and
hold
QandKon the remote
key at the same time for
approximately three seconds.
The turn signal lamps will flash
twice quickly to indicate
access is enabled.
Enabling Keyless Unlocking
may also be configured under
vehicle settings. To view
available settings for this
feature, touch the Settings
icon on the infotainment home
page. Select “Vehicle”to
display the list of available
options and select “Remote
Lock, Unlock, Start”.
Passive Locking
This vehicle will lock several
seconds after all doors are
closed if the vehicle is off and
at least one remote key has
been removed or none remain
in the interior.
If equipped, the fuel door
will lock. If other electronic devices
interfere with the remote key
signal, the vehicle may not
detect the remote key inside
the vehicle. If passive locking is
enabled, the doors may lock
with the remote key inside the
vehicle. Do not leave the
remote key in an unattended
vehicle.

Temporary Disable of
Passive Locking
Temporarily disable passive
locking by pressing and
holding
Kon the interior door
switch with a door open for at
least four seconds, or until
three chimes are heard.
Passive locking will then
remain disabled until
Qon the interior door is pressed,
or until the vehicle is
turned on.
Remote Left in Vehicle Alert
When the vehicle is turned off
and an remote key is left in the
vehicle, the horn will chirp
three times after all doors are
closed. To view available
settings for this feature, touch
the Settings icon on the
infotainment home page.
Select
“Vehicle” to display the
list of available options and
select “Remote Lock, Unlock,
Start”.
Remote No Longer in Vehicle
If the vehicle is on with a door
open, and then all doors are
closed, the vehicle will check
for remote keys inside. If an
remote key is not detected,
the Driver Information Center
(DIC) will display NO REMOTE
DETECTED and the horn will
chirp three times.
This occurs only once each
time the vehicle is driven.

Remote Vehicle Start
This feature allows the engine
to be started from outside of
the vehicle.
/:This button is on the
remote key for remote start.
The climate control system will
use the previous settings
during a remote start. The
rear window defogger may
come on during remote start
based on cold ambient
conditions. The rear window
defogger indicator light does
not come on during remote
start.
If the vehicle has auto heated
or ventilated seats they may
come on during a remote start.
See Heated and Ventilated
Front Seats 054.
Laws in some local
communities may restrict the
use of remote starters. For
example, some laws may
require a person using remote start to have the vehicle in
view. Check local regulations
for any requirements.
Do not use the remote start
feature if the vehicle is low on
fuel. The vehicle could run out
of fuel.
Other conditions can affect
the performance of the
remote key. See Remote Key
0
9.
Starting the Engine Using
Remote Start
1. Press and release
Qon the
remote key.
2. Immediately press and hold
/for at least four seconds
or until the turn signal
lamps flash. The turn signal
lamps flashing confirms
the request to remote
start the vehicle has been
received.
During the remote start
the doors will be locked
and the parking lamps will
remain on as long as the
engine is running. The engine will shut off
after 15 minutes unless a
time extension is done or
the ignition is turned on.
3. With the remote key in the vehicle, press the brake
pedal and start the vehicle
to drive.
Extending Engine Run Time
The engine run time can also
be extended by another
15 minutes, if during the first
15 minutes Steps 1 and 2 are
repeated while the engine is
still running. An extension can
be requested 30 seconds
after starting. This provides a
total of 30 minutes.
The remote start can only be
extended once.
When the remote start is
extended, the second
15-minute period is added on
to the first 15 minutes for a
total of 30 minutes.

The vehicle has a feature that
may automatically unlock the
doors, turn on the interior
lamps and hazard warning
flashers, and shut off the fuel
system after the airbags
inflate. The feature may also
activate, without airbag
inflation, after an event that
exceeds a predetermined
threshold. After turning the
ignition off and then on again,
the fuel system will return to
normal operation; the doors
can be locked, the interior
lamps can be turned off, and
the hazard warning flashers
can be turned off using the controls for those features.
If any of these systems are
damaged in the crash they
may not operate as normal.
{Warning
A crash severe enough to
inflate the airbags may have
also damaged important
functions in the vehicle, such
as the fuel system, brake
and steering systems, etc.
Even if the vehicle appears
to be drivable after a
moderate crash, there may
be concealed damage that
could make it difficult to
safely operate the vehicle.
Use caution if you should
attempt to restart the
engine after a crash has
occurred.
